Naugatuck is Indian named, the word meaning either "one tree" or "fork of the river."

Porter House, Woodbine Street, Naugatuck, Conn.

Gen'l Washington, with a retinue of officers and men, was entertained in this house during the war of the American Revolution by Capt. Thos. Porter and his wife, Mehitable.

1906 - Naugatuck
Naugatuck, a post-borough of New Haven co., Conn., coextensive with Naugatuck township (town), on a river of the same name, 5 miles S. of Waterbury, on the New York, New Haven and Hartford R. It has the Whittemore Memorial Library, Whittemore HIgh School, etc. There are manufactures of underwear, machinery, brass, malleable iron, paper-boxes, etc. Large rubber-works are located here. Pop. in 1900, 10,541.
